Default Problem with idling on 99 Acura TL

99 Acura 3.2 TL with 86000 miles...

My car was fine a few days ago. Now, when I start it the idle goes up and
down like crazy. Any ideas what it could be? The idle control valve was
replaced just last year!

The troubleshooting chart in the FSM says:

Symptom: Idle speed fluctuates

Diagnostic procedure:
1. check/adjust the idle speed
2. inspect/adjust the throttle cable
3. inspect and test the throttle body

Also check for:
Intake air leaks.
